Questions, answered.
- What is Exxon Mobil's accounts receivable?
- Exxon Mobil (XOM) reported accounts receivable of $61.78B in Q1 2026.
- How has Exxon Mobil's accounts receivable changed year-over-year?
- Exxon Mobil's accounts receivable increased by 33.4% year-over-year, from $46.3B to $61.78B.
- What is the long-term trend for Exxon Mobil's accounts receivable?
- Over 5 years (2020 to 2025), Exxon Mobil's accounts receivable has grown at a 16.7%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$20.58B to $44.56B.
- What does accounts receivable mean?
- Amounts owed by customers for goods delivered or services performed, net of allowances for doubtful accounts. A key working capital component.
